Master Franchisee is a white-collar business executive. He or she provides sales, marketing, invoicing and collections functions for his or her Unit Franchisees, while mentoring and guiding them as they grow their individual businesses.

Unit Franchisee purchases a franchise from the Master Franchisee. He or she focuses on servicing commercial cleaning accounts, while relying on the Master Franchisee to handle the majority of the paperwork that comes along with operating a business.

Cleaning Contracts are assigned to the Unit Franchisee by the Master Franchisee, who collects fees for the services provided to the Unit Franchise’s cleaning business, including sourcing those clients; handling invoicing and collections; and providing insurance.
